Armenian News-NEWS.am presents an article by Linda Silmalis with some extractions, published in The Sunday Telegraph. The article talks about an Australian New South Wales’ female Minister of an Armenian descent Gladys Berejiklian.
She is single, well-dressed MP of Armenian descent, who never swears and is known in her office as a “bit of a goody-goody.” Gladys Berejiklian, the minister tasked with fixing the state’s ailing public transport system, is breaking down the blokey, blue-collar culture that she believes has hindered desperately-needed reform. 42-year-old Armenian high ranking official is the perfect role model.
Treasurer Mike Baird describes her as one of the hardest-working ministers in cabinet.
